Flat design, as a minimalist design style, is sweeping every corner of the digital world. With simplicity, functionality and user experience as its core, it abandons complicated decoration and is committed to providing users with a clear and intuitive visual experience. The editor of Downcodes will take you to have an in-depth understanding of all aspects of flat design, from design principles to application scenarios, and comprehensively analyze the concepts and techniques behind this design trend.

Flat design style is a minimalist visual design method that focuses on simplicity and functionality. It emphasizes an unburdened visual experience, clear visual communication, and design techniques that emphasize content. In this design style, user interfaces typically strip away any decorative elements that give depth or texture, such as shadows, textures, and gradients, in favor of simple shapes, flat blocks of color, and straightforward layout and typography.
Flat design is popular because it provides a way to simplify the user interface and focus on functionality, which can improve content readability and user interaction experience. A classic example is Microsoft's Metro design language and subsequent Windows 8 operating system interface. This design style helps users understand the functionality of interface elements more quickly by reducing visual noise.
Flat design is not just an aesthetic, it also reflects the core principles and ideas of design. These core points include minimalist beauty, intuitive user experience, and high functionality.
In flat design, designers simplify graphics, colors, and fonts to their essential elements. Icons and buttons without additional decoration appear cleaner and clearer. Every element of the design serves functionality while remaining visually appealing.
Flat design removes embellishments that simulate real life, such as button shadows and textures, which makes the entire interface more intuitive. Users can quickly notice clickable elements and important information, allowing them to navigate naturally.
In flat design, colors and graphics have special meaning. They are used to improve the recognition of the user interface and attract the user's attention.
Designers often use bright, contrasting colors in flat design to quickly guide users’ attention. The clear use of color also helps visually distinguish different interface elements such as buttons, icons, and backgrounds.
Flat design tends to use simple geometric shapes and clean lines. Graphic elements are simplified as much as possible without losing their expressiveness, reducing the user's cognitive load in processing visual information.
In the flat design style, typography and layout play a vital role. They need to ensure the efficient transmission of information and the comfort of reading.
The layout of information should maintain a clear hierarchy, with prominent titles and clear content, so that users can quickly grasp the core information. This is usually achieved through contrast in size, thickness, and color.
The use of space in flat design requires special attention to balance and breathing. Designers will use appropriate white space, the so-called "white space", to make the layout less crowded and avoid visual fatigue.
Although flat design focuses on simplicity in appearance, it is more importantly about improving user experience and ease of use of the interface.
Although realistic decoration is removed, elements in the flat design style will provide timely and clear feedback when interacting, such as color changes, shape changes, etc., to inform the user of the results of the operation.
The entire interface design needs to consider the user's operating intuition. This means that the design should try to avoid making the user stop and think about what to do next, but rather make the entire process understandable without unnecessary explanation.
Flat design isn’t suitable for every scenario, and understanding how it compares to other styles can help you find the right design style for your project.
As opposed to solid designs that mimic the physical characteristics of reality, flat design simplifies visual elements so that the user’s attention is focused on content rather than decoration. This comparison helps to understand when flat design will deliver better results.
Flat design is closely related to minimalist design, but they are not the same. Minimalist design is stricter and may be more limited in the use of color and shape. Flat design allows more creativity and freedom while maintaining simplicity.
Achieving flat design is more than just a stylistic choice, it also means thoughtful consideration for functionality and efficiency. Flat application scenarios involve websites, mobile applications, operating system interfaces, etc.
Many modern websites use flat design to provide clear navigation, fast page loading speeds, and responsive layouts. Flat design makes the website more focused on content delivery and user participation.
Mobile apps are particularly suitable for flat designs due to their small screens. This design style improves readability on small screens and creates a clean interactive experience.
To sum up, the flat design style is a design method that focuses on simplicity, functionality and user experience. It improves interface ease-of-use and clear communication of content by simplifying visual elements, using bright colors, and intuitive interface layout. The popularity of flat design in digital interfaces demonstrates a design trend that pursues efficiency and simplicity.
1. Why is the flat design style so popular in today’s interface design?
The flat design style is so popular because it provides users with a clean, intuitive and easy-to-use interface experience. Compared with the past skeuomorphic (skeuomorphic) design style, flat design pays more attention to simplifying interface elements, emphasizing pure graphics and clear visual hierarchy. This simplified style can reduce the complexity of the interface and improve users' learning and usage efficiency.
2. How does the flat design style create a sense of modernity and fashion?
Flat design style creates a modern and stylish feel through bold color choices and distinctive graphic elements. It often uses bright, highly saturated colors and utilizes simple geometric shapes to create a unique interface style. This high saturation and contrast color scheme makes the interface more vivid and interesting, and also makes it easier to attract the user's attention.
3. How to maintain user-friendliness and usability in a flat design style?
Although the flat design style strives for simplicity and purity, it also needs to focus on user-friendliness and usability. To achieve this, designers can balance the two by:
Provide clear interface feedback, such as using animations and transition effects to indicate the results of user operations; using clear icons and identifiers to help users understand interface functions; maintaining a certain visual hierarchy and distinguishing different elements through elements such as shadows, colors, and contrast interface elements; provides an easy-to-navigate interface layout and clear navigation instructions, allowing users to easily find the content and functionality they need.I hope the explanation by the editor of Downcodes can help you better understand and apply flat design. From simple shapes to clever use of color, flat design embodies the essence of design - user-centered, pursuit of efficiency and beauty.